Summary: The Program Leader for IT Operations Technology Transformation is responsible for leading complex, multi-year programs focused on cloud infrastructure, hosting platforms, and operational efficiency. This senior role requires expertise in cloud environments and the ability to drive transformation through effective program leadership and stakeholder management. The individual will ensure successful outcomes by integrating multiple workstreams and leveraging AI-enabled practices. Strong leadership presence and experience in managing large, interdependent programs are essential for this position.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Own the overall transformation roadmap, integrating multiple workstreams with clear milestones, dependencies, and success metrics.
  • Establish and run program governance, rhythms, and decision forums to ensure pace, accountability, and alignment.
  • Drive execution discipline through active tracking of actions, risks, issues, and dependencies, ensuring timely mitigation and resolution.
  • Ensure delivery of measurable outcomes aligned to reliability, scalability, operational efficiency, and service quality.
  • Lead transformation initiatives across hosting and platform modernization, cloud operations, observability and monitoring, and network operations.
  • Apply AI-enabled approaches to IT operations, including AIOps, intelligent monitoring, automation, anomaly detection, predictive incident management, and operational insights.
  • Partner with architecture, engineering, and operations teams to translate strategy into executable plans and operational readiness.
  • Lead planning and execution of outsourcing and managed service transitions, including service integration, governance, and performance management.
  • Coordinate internal teams and vendors to ensure clarity of roles, handoffs, SLAs, escalation paths, and operational processes.
  • Provide transparency into vendor risks and performance, driving corrective actions where required.
  • Build and sustain strong relationships with IT leadership, engineering teams, security, architecture, and external partners.
  • Understand stakeholder needs and priorities; manage expectations and resolve conflicts across complex organizational boundaries.
  • Drive change management and adoption by aligning communications, engagement, and readiness activities to the transformation roadmap.
  • Prepare and present clear, executive-ready updates on status, risks, issues, dependencies, and mitigation plans.
  • Communicate effectively at all levels - detailed, hands-on engagement with teams and concise, outcome-focused messaging with executives.
  • Surface decision points early and facilitate timely, informed decision-making.

Key Skills:

  • 10+ years leading large-scale, cross-functional technology transformation programs.
  • Strong experience in IT operations environments, including hosting, cloud, observability/monitoring, and network operations.
  • Proven success delivering programs involving outsourcing or managed services.
  • Demonstrated ability to lead through influence, drive follow-through, and maintain momentum in complex initiatives.
  • Experience applying or enabling AI-driven capabilities in IT operations (e.g., AIOps, automation, intelligent monitoring).
  • Exceptional stakeholder management, communication, and executive presentation skills.
